What Botox Does and Why Movement Matters
Botulinum toxin type A—commonly called Botox—works by blocking acetylcholine release at the neuromuscular junction. The result: treated muscles contract less forcefully, which smooths dynamic lines produced by expression. Effect onset and spread are governed by dose, injection technique, and local tissue dynamics.
Two physical processes explain why exercise matters immediately after treatment:
- Increased blood flow: Strenuous activity raises cardiac output and local blood flow. Greater perfusion around injection sites can theoretically transport small amounts of toxin away from targeted motor endplates before it’s fully taken up, potentially causing reduced effect where intended or unwanted weakening elsewhere.
- Elevated blood pressure and strain: Both increase the chance of bruising and swelling at needle sites. Straining during heavy lifts or intense exertion elevates venous pressure in the head and neck, making delicate post-injection tissue more susceptible to hematoma.
Clinical practice and injector guidance have coalesced around conservative timing: short immediate rest, cautious reintroduction of activity, and avoidance of straining or pressure for several days. These steps reduce the already low risk of migration and bruising while letting patients return to active lifestyles with minimal disruption.
Immediate Post-Injection Protocol: First Four Hours
The immediate period after injections matters most. Skin and soft tissue around injection sites contain small blood vessels damaged by needle puncture. During the first few hours, the neurotoxin binds to receptors at neuromuscular junctions, but this process takes time. Actions that alter local circulation or mechanically disturb tissues can interfere.
Practical rules for the first four hours:
- Avoid strenuous exercise, defined as anything that significantly elevates heart rate or causes heavy breathing—examples include running, spin class, CrossFit, or high-intensity interval training.
- Do not massage or rub the treated areas. Direct pressure can displace the product.
- Remain upright and avoid lying flat for extended periods; standing or sitting allows gravity to act normally on facial tissues.
- Refrain from alcohol for at least 24 hours if possible; alcohol thins the blood and increases bruising risk.
- Avoid non-essential face treatments (facials, microdermabrasion, chemical peels) for at least 24–48 hours.
Why four hours? Numerous injector protocols recommend this short, practical window because it minimizes interference with initial binding and reduces the immediate mechanical risks. It is long enough for the initial phase of toxin uptake but short enough not to unduly interfere with daily life.

The First 24–48 Hours: Gentle Reintroduction
After the initial four-hour window, most patients can return to light, non-straining activities. The goal during this phase is to avoid sustained increases in facial blood flow and high intrathoracic pressure while allowing gentle movement that supports circulation without risking toxin migration.
Recommended activities (safe in 24–48 hours):
- Walking at a casual to moderate pace
- Light stretching and mobility work that does not involve head-down positions
- Low-resistance cycling on flat terrain
- Gentle Pilates that avoids inversions and straining
- Light yoga, provided you avoid sustained forward bends with the head below the heart, headstands, shoulder stands, and any movement that increases pressure in the face
Activities to avoid entirely during this phase:
- High-intensity interval training (HIIT) or sprint work
- Heavy resistance training with valsalva (bearing down) or significant facial exertion
- Contact sports and activities with a risk of facial impact
- Excessive heat exposure—hot tubs, saunas, steam rooms—that can dilate vessels and increase swelling or bruising
- Facial massages and aggressive skincare procedures
Physiological rationale: gentle movement helps lymphatic drainage and supports healing without producing the perfusive flow that could facilitate diffusion of the toxin or worsen bleeding. This balance reduces bruising and promotes comfort while preserving effect.

Week One: Returning to Regular Workouts with Modifications
By days 3–7, the toxin has largely taken its positions at neuromuscular junctions in most patients, although clinical effects often continue to evolve over two weeks. Reintroduction of normal exercise is usually permissible during this window, with caveats.
Guidelines for week one:
- Resume regular exercise gradually. Reintroduce intensity in stages rather than returning immediately to peak loads.
- Avoid heavy lifts where you must hold breath and strain—deadlifts, heavy squats, max effort Olympic lifts—at least in the first 72 hours and preferably for a full week if treated in forehead and glabellar (between-eyebrow) areas.
- Be cautious with activities that require tight headgear or chin straps—cyclists, motorcyclists, and certain sports athletes should either delay using those items or consult their injector about timing.
- Swim with normal precautions. Chlorinated pools don’t interact with Botox chemically, but prolonged exposure to chemicals may mildly irritate puncture sites. Avoid vigorous breaststroke or tumble turns that risk forehead contact for 48 hours.

Specific Activities: What to Avoid and Why
Some forms of exercise pose greater risks than others during early recovery after Botox injections. The risks range from increased bruising to functional issues like temporary ptosis (drooping of the eyelid) if the toxin migrates.
High-Intensity Interval Training (HIIT)
- Risk: rapid spikes in heart rate and blood pressure elevate perfusion in facial tissues and can increase bruising.
- Recommendation: postpone HIIT for at least 48 hours; preferentially wait one week if you received injections near the eyes or brow.
Heavy Resistance Training
- Risk: Valsalva maneuvers and facial grimacing increase intracranial and intrathoracic pressure. Straining can also cause increased facial venous pressure and bleeding.
- Recommendation: perform lighter sets and higher reps for one week; avoid maximal lifts in the first 72 hours.
Inverted Yoga Poses and Headstands
- Risk: Positions lowering the head below the heart increase facial blood flow and pressure, theoretically increasing migration risk.
- Recommendation: avoid inversions and sustained forward bends for 48 hours; if you practice power yoga regularly, plan treatments at least one week away from intensive inversion-focused sessions.
Contact Sports and Martial Arts
- Risk: Blunt trauma to treated areas can displace toxin or cause complications at puncture sites.
- Recommendation: avoid sparring, boxing, or other contact sports for at least seven days, ideally two weeks, depending on the degree of contact.
Tight Headgear, Helmets, and Goggles
- Risk: Pressure applied repeatedly across the forehead or temples could potentially alter product distribution.
- Recommendation: avoid tight headbands or helmets for 48–72 hours. If equipment use is unavoidable, discuss timing with your injector.
Facials, Microneedling, Chemical Peels
- Risk: Aggressive skin treatments can disturb injection sites and induce inflammation or infection.
- Recommendation: delay invasive facial procedures for 1–2 weeks.
Sauna, Steam Rooms, and Hot Baths
- Risk: Heat causes vasodilation and increased blood flow, which may worsen swelling and bruising.
- Recommendation: avoid saunas and steam rooms for 48–72 hours. Short, warm showers are fine.
These activity-specific rules let patients plan treatments around training cycles and events without sacrificing safety or results.
Practical Workout Plans: By Fitness Level and Timeline
Below are adaptable workout templates for the immediate post-Botox period and the subsequent week. Use them as frameworks; modify according to personal fitness level, injection sites, and injector recommendations.
Beginner (low fitness baseline) Day 0 (injection): rest Day 1: 20–30 minute walk, gentle mobility, bodyweight squats (2 sets of 10), seated resistance band rows Day 2: low-intensity stationary cycling 20 minutes, light core work (planks 2 x 30s) Day 3–7: incrementally increase walk pace, add light dumbbell work (3 sets of 10–12 at moderate weight), avoid heavy lifts and HIIT
Intermediate (regular exerciser) Day 0: rest, no class Day 1: brisk 30-minute walk, hip mobility, glute bridges, light dumbbell complexes with low load Day 2: moderate spin at <70% max heart rate 30 minutes, core stability, banded pull-aparts Day 3–7: introduce strength sessions at 60–70% 1RM, higher reps for hypertrophy, avoid maximal lifts and intense sprints
Advanced athlete (competitive or high-intensity training) Day 0: rest, delay workouts Day 1: active recovery—easy pool swim or low-load movement, mobility, dynamic warm-ups without head-down positions Day 2: technical skill work at reduced intensity, submaximal plyometrics, mobility Day 3–7: reintroduce high-load sessions progressively; avoid 100% maximal attempts and heavy Olympic lifts until at least day 7; avoid full-contact training and sparring for 7–14 days depending on contact risk
Extra guidance:
- Use heart rate monitoring to keep intensity below defined thresholds early on.
- Keep breath control: avoid Valsalva during the first week; exhale on exertion.
- If you experience uncommon facial weakness, drooping, or severe asymmetry, stop exercise and contact your injector.
Hydration, Nutrition and Supplements That Support Recovery
Hydration and nutrition significantly influence bruise formation, skin recovery, and overall comfort after injections. They also support collagen health and recovery from microtrauma.
Hydration
- Aim for consistent hydration in the 24–48 hours post-injection. Adequate fluid balance supports lymphatic drainage and skin turgor.
- If training resumes, increase fluids proportionally to sweat losses to prevent elevated blood viscosity and circulatory stress.
Nutrition
- Prioritize foods rich in vitamin C (bell peppers, citrus, berries), zinc (shellfish, legumes), and protein to support tissue repair.
- Include antioxidant-rich foods—leafy greens, colorful fruits, nuts—to mitigate minor inflammatory responses.
Supplements and medications
- Avoid routine nonsteroidal anti-inflammatory drugs (NSAIDs) and aspirin for 24–48 hours if possible, as they increase bleeding risk. If you take these chronically or for conditions that require them, coordinate with your prescribing clinician and your injector.
- Arnica montana and bromelain are commonly used topically or orally to reduce bruising; evidence varies. Discuss with your provider before starting supplements.
- Do not start new supplements immediately around the time of injections without checking for interactions.
Alcohol and nicotine
- Alcohol increases bleeding risk and can exacerbate swelling. Avoid drinking for 24 hours after injections.
- Nicotine impairs microcirculation and healing. Continued use increases the potential for prolonged bruising and slower recovery.
These measures don’t guarantee bruiseless recovery, but they reduce modifiable risks and support overall skin health.

When to Contact Your Injector: Red Flags to Watch For
Most post-Botox recovery proceeds without complication. Certain signs warrant prompt communication or medical attention.
Contact your injector if you experience:
- Sudden or progressive drooping of the eyelid (ptosis) or difficulty controlling eye movements
- Significant asymmetry that differs from the expected post-treatment evolution
- Severe pain, widespread swelling, or signs of infection (fever, spreading redness)
- Allergic reactions such as hives or difficulty breathing
- Prolonged or rapidly enlarging bruises beyond typical expectations
Less urgent but worthy of follow-up:
- Persistent headache not responding to usual measures
- Unusual weakness in areas beyond the treated muscles
- Concerns about effect onset or under-correction after two to three weeks
Prompt contact allows the injector to assess and, if necessary, intervene early.

Mythbusting: Common Misconceptions About Botox and Exercise
A few persistent myths circulate among patients and fitness communities. Clarifying them helps form realistic expectations.
Myth: Exercise will wash Botox away within hours.
- Reality: Botox binds to receptors over hours to days. Short-term exercise shortly after injections is a modest risk factor for migration and bruising but does not “wash away” treatment. The conservative early rest period mitigates the real risk.
Myth: You must avoid all exercise for two weeks to protect Botox.
- Reality: Complete inactivity is unnecessary. Low-intensity movement can begin within hours; progressive reintroduction over days is the recommended approach. The strictest avoidance focuses on high-intensity and contact activities.
Myth: If I bruise, the Botox has failed.
- Reality: Bruising is a skin and vascular response to needle puncture. It does not indicate treatment failure. It may delay optimal visual results if swelling is present, but it does not reduce toxin efficacy in most cases.
Myth: Tight headbands always displace Botox.
- Reality: Occasional gentle pressure is unlikely to cause clinically relevant migration. Sustained, repetitive, or high pressure in the immediate post-treatment window is the real concern.
Dispelling these myths reduces unnecessary restriction and helps patients follow evidence-informed, practical behaviors.
Tailoring Advice for Specific Populations
Different groups need tailored recommendations because training demands and risks differ.
Competitive Athletes
- Schedule injections outside of immediate taper/competition weeks.
- Coordinate with coaches and medical staff.
- Prioritize gradual reintroduction of intensity and avoid contact training for 1–2 weeks after injections in the periorbital or forehead regions.
Older Adults
- Older skin tends to bruise more readily due to thinner dermis and vascular fragility.
- Lower-threshold for avoiding NSAIDs and alcohol around injections.
- Consider extra caution with heat exposure and aggressive skin treatments during the first two weeks.
Pregnancy and breastfeeding
- Botox is generally not recommended during pregnancy or breastfeeding. Discuss timing with your provider and defer elective cosmetic injections.
Patients on blood-thinning medications
- Discuss medication management with your prescribing clinician prior to elective injections. Some patients may be advised to pause certain agents where safe; never stop prescribed anticoagulation without medical guidance.
Healthcare and shift workers
- If treatments are scheduled before shifts with high exertion or hot environments, plan timing to allow 48–72 hours for recovery to avoid complications.
These tailored approaches preserve both safety and athletic performance.

Q: How long after Botox can I do cardio? A: Light cardio—walking, easy cycling—can usually resume after the first four hours. Avoid high-intensity cardio for at least 24–48 hours; many injectors recommend waiting one week before returning to full-intensity interval training.
Q: Will a run immediately after Botox ruin my results? A: A short, easy run after the initial four-hour window likely won’t ruin results for most people, but it raises the modest risk of increased bruising. Vigorous or prolonged exertion within the first 24 hours increases the theoretical risk of diffusion and bruising, so a conservative approach is recommended.
Q: Can I lift weights the same day I get Botox? A: Avoid heavy weightlifting and maximal efforts for at least 48–72 hours. Light resistance or technique-focused sessions without straining are acceptable after the initial rest period.
Q: Are there exercises that specifically cause Botox to migrate? A: No single exercise guarantees migration. Activities that greatly increase facial blood flow, cause repeated pressure to injection sites, or involve significant straining raise the risk. HIIT, heavy straining, contact sports, and sustained inverted positions carry higher theoretical risk.
Q: How long before a competition should I schedule Botox? A: For competitive athletes, aim for at least two weeks before competition to allow stabilization and a chance to assess any unexpected effects. For recreational events, one week may suffice, provided you avoid immediate strenuous activity.
Q: Can headbands or helmets move the Botox? A: Occasional, gentle use is unlikely to cause migration. Tightly fitted or pressure-bearing gear in the immediate 48–72 hours after injections could be problematic. If helmet use is unavoidable, discuss alternatives or timing with your injector.
Q: Does Botox interact with heat like saunas or hot yoga? A: Heat increases local blood flow and may exacerbate swelling or bruising after injections. Avoid saunas, hot tubs, and hot yoga for at least 48–72 hours.

Q: How should I manage a bruise from an injection? A: Apply gentle cold packs the first 24 hours to limit hematoma, then consider warm compresses after 48 hours to promote resorption. Concealers can hide discoloration. Seek medical advice for unusually large or painful hematomas.
